Full changelog
Added
- Add semantic
letterboxd_crew,letterboxd_studio,letterboxd_country,letterboxd_language,letterboxd_genre,letterboxd_theme,letterboxd_similar, andletterboxd_collectionbuilders for Letterboxd discovery pages. - Add
value_filteroverlay-file attribute to filter items at selection time based on a runtime-fetched numeric value; supports comparatorsgte,gt,lt,lteon anyrating_sourcesvariable using the normalised 0–10 scale. - Add
overlay_value_cachetable (replacesoverlay_special_text2) with aUNIQUE(rating_key, type)constraint and anexpiration_datecolumn; values refresh automatically aftercache_expirationdays. - Add
_overlay_stateand_overlay_imagesper-library tables replacing the dual-useoverlay TEXTcolumn in_overlays; one row per overlay per item, written only on successful resolution. - Add one-time migration that moves rows from
overlay_special_text2intooverlay_value_cache(deduped), resets overlay application state for a full reprocess, and logs a visible "Overlay Cache Upgraded" separator. - Rework
defaults/overlays/ratings.ymlto fetch ratings directly during the overlay run; Mass Rating Update operations are no longer required for fetched sources. Adds auto image-pick, Fresh/Rotten filtering viavalue_filter, aDirectimage level for tomatoes/tomatoesaudience, and new image assets underdefaults/overlays/images/rating/. - Accept HTTP(S) URLs anywhere a
text_filebuilder used to require a local file path. Kometa first tries to parse the response as JSON (matching today's behaviour) and falls back to a plain-text line-by-line parse on parse failure. Gzip-compressed responses are auto-decompressed. Mixed local/URL lists in a singletext_filebuilder are supported. - Add
logoandsquare/square_artasset detection and setting viaurl_andfile_methods for Collection builders, as well as Defaults viaurl_*_<<key>>template variables. - Add Plex-compatible local asset names for posters, backgrounds, logos, and square art, including
.tbnfiles and numbered variants such asposter-2.png; exact filenames such asposter.jpgtake priority over numbered variants. - Add
traktas a source for posters, backgrounds, and logos. Square art remains unsupported. - Add
tvdbas a source for posters, backgrounds, logos and square art. - Add
mass_metadata_update, a grouped Library Operation for genre, content rating, title, studio, date, rating, artwork, mapper, and backup updates. Existing mass metadata operations move under their matching sub-attributes.. - Add YamTrack connector support with
yamtrack_listandyamtrack_list_detailsbuilders. - Add
yamtrack_trackedbuilder to collect YamTrack profile movie, TV, and anime items by tracked status. - Add Plex show edition support wherever movie editions are supported, including edition filters, metadata matching/editing, overlays, dynamic collections, and
item_edition.
Fixed
- Allow all semantic Letterboxd discovery builders to use
collection_order: custom, preserving Letterboxd's returned order in Plex collections. - Resolve TMDb episode ratings by Plex's episode-level
tmdb://GUID before falling back to season and episode numbers, allowing alternate Plex episode orderings such as split-cour anime to map correctly; persist the direct episode ID in the existing TMDb episode cache for zero-request warm lookups. modules/request.py/modules/plex.py: fixget_image()anddelete_user_playlist()crashing a collection or playlist sync outright on a transient network failure (connection reset, timeout, plex.tv DNS resolution). Both now catch the underlyingrequestsexception and raiseFailed, matching how every other network-facing call in these modules already degrades.modules/tvdb.py: add a distinctUnavailableexception for TVDb requests that exhaust their retry budget without ever returning usable content (e.g. repeated HTTP 202/empty-body "still generating" responses), separate fromNotFound's definitive 4xx. Previously both were re-raised with the identical "No Series/Movie found" message, so a confirmed-dead TVDb ID and a transient TVDb hiccup were indistinguishable in the log. Allget_tvdb_obj()call sites (modules/builder.py,modules/operations.py) now logNotFoundat debug (unchanged),Unavailableat warning (previously logged at error via the genericFailedhandler), and any otherFailedat error (unchanged).- Fix custom
rating<n>_file(andgit/repo/url) overlay images being silently replaced by a built-indefault/pmmasset. - Prevent Kometa from creating duplicate collections when Plex search misses an existing same-named collection by falling back to the full collection inventory before creating.
- Refine the run summary output: group repeated overlay, Letterboxd/TMDb, missing TVDb season/episode and IMDb episode, Plex resolution-regex, Trakt TVDb-miss, and missing local artwork/theme path messages; update the supported-artwork summary wording; normalize asset-directory and logo warning summaries; print overlay and convert summaries in the same
Count | Messageformat as warning/error summaries; add a visual divider before the summary intro text; rename the overlay section toOverlay Summary; and keep the run-status table hidden when there is no status data to show. - Group missing TMDb collection errors into a single end-of-run summary row while preserving each collection ID in the main log.
- Fix overlay cache poisoning where application state was written for unresolved overlays (e.g. no IMDb rating), causing the item to be permanently skipped even after a rating became available.

Baseline drops 397 → 297 (radarr.pyandsonarr.pyeach drop 54 → 4).modules/tmdb.py+stubs/tmdbapis/: eliminate all 670 pyright errors inmodules/tmdb.pywith a local stub package fortmdbapis. The root cause:TMDbObj._parse()in thetmdbapislibrary has no return-type annotation, so pyright infers a ~49-member union from all itselifbranches (every TMDb object type —Movie,TVShow,Credit,Episode,int,float,str,datetime, etc.). Every attribute assigned viaself._parse(...)then carries that union, and any subscript or iteration on such an attribute emits one error per union member — hence 49 errors on a singleresults.tv_results[0]subscript and 40 errors on eachfor i in person.movie_castcomprehension. Fix:stubs/tmdbapis/directory (new) withpyproject.toml: stubPath = "stubs". The stub declares_parse() -> AnyonTMDbObj, which collapses all attribute union explosions. Critical attributes that Kometa actually uses are typed precisely —FindResults.{movie_results,tv_results,tv_episode_results}: list[Movie|TVShow|Episode],Person.{movie_cast,tv_cast,movie_crew,tv_crew}: list[Credit],Credit.{movie,tv_show}: Movie|TVShow,TMDbPagination.total_results: int+__iter__— so code that reads those attributes gets the right narrow type.__getattr__ -> Anyon every class serves as the safe fallback for the hundreds of other attributes Kometa doesn't use. One small code fix inmodules/tmdb.py: addedself.tvdb_id: None = NonetoTMDbMovie.__init__(the attribute is only meaningful onTMDbShow, butconvert_from()accessesitem.tvdb_idon the union type — pyright correctly flagged the missing attribute on the movie branch). Baseline drops 1067 → 397 (modules/tmdb.pyfalls off the per-file table entirely).tmdbapisis maintained by the Kometa team; a follow-up PR to addpy.typed+ inline annotations upstream would eliminate the need for these stubs.- Add a 3-strike retry around Plex

Changed
- Update requirements
- Playlist
librariesis now optional; when omitted, playlists use every library processed as part of the run. Defininglibrarieson a playlist still overrides that default. modules/request.py: every outbound HTTP request now sends a 30-second per-socket timeout (DEFAULT_TIMEOUT), so a stalled external server can no longer hang a run indefinitely. Retries onRequests.get/postswitch from a fixed 10-second wait (up to 50s of sleeping per failing URL) to exponential backoff capped at 10 seconds (~25s worst case, much less for transient blips).modules/request.py:get_streamthrottles its download-progress log updates to ~4 per second (plus a final 100% line) instead of logging once per 8 KB chunk.modules/cache.py: the cache now holds one shared SQLite connection (WAL journal mode) for the life of the run instead of opening a new connection for every query — previously each of the ~60 cache methods opened a connection per call and never closed it, which added measurable overhead on large overlay runs. Transaction-per-block commit behaviour is unchanged.- Updated assets to accept all filenames and filetype extensions that Plex allows as per https://support.plex.tv/articles/200220677-local-media-assets-movies/
- Internal: replace
mypy(which was running withcontinue-on-error: trueand producing output nobody read) withpyrightusing a ratcheting baseline..pyright-baseline.jsonpins the current per-file error counts; the newpyrightCI job (powered byscripts/pyright_baseline.py --check) fails any PR that introduces new errors in a file but lets maintainers chip away at existing errors at their own pace. Today's baseline: 1223 errors acrossmodules/+kometa.py. Seescripts/README.mdfor the--updateworkflow.
Security
modules/cache.py: dynamic table/column names interpolated into SQL are now validated by asql_identifier()guard at every method that accepts them. All current callers pass internal identifiers, so this hardens against future misuse rather than fixing an exploitable path (and addresses bandit B608).modules/request.py: a per-libraryverify_ssl: false(e.g. on a Plex connection) no longer disablesInsecureRequestWarningprocess-wide; only the config-level global SSL opt-out does.modules/letterboxd.py: shortboxd.itURLs must use http/https; other schemes now fail with a clear error before any network call.modules/logs.py: registered secrets are also redacted in their URL-encoded (quote/quote_plus) forms, so tokens embedded in logged query strings no longer slip past redaction.- Internal: replace
